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14574780 0377622 31992 23 4143202623
351 48248446
351 48248446
7425 40150828 05570
All about undefined
Interested in learning more?
351 48248446
7425 40150828 05570
See more
7952916762 85045025493
33507 90 38 7857 0667314390
See more
078 8657 427399513
4478189 589531826 2407
See more